Housing Activity on This Street

Understanding Recent Transactions in Bosley Close

  • Bosley Close has recorded 14 transactions since 2021, with properties averaging £324,400 in cost. The average size is 991 square feet, resulting in £359 per square foot.
  • Sales on Bosley Close have painted a picture between £237,500 and £385,000, with per-square-foot pricing shading from £255 to £516.
  • The most recent exchange of keys on Bosley Close took place in February 2025.
How This Street Stacks Up

Price Matchup: Bosley Close and Surrounding Areas

By Sector

CV36 4

Compared to homes across the CV36 4 sector, properties on Bosley Close come with a typical discount of 6%. (£343,000 vs £324,400). Hence, buying on Bosley Close could cut costs by approximately £18,700 against sector averages.

By District

i.e. CV36

Compared to Bosley Close, the CV36 district is 13% pricier on average. (£367,100 vs £324,400). These insights suggest that a property on Bosley Close might cost you roughly £42,800 less than a similar one in the district.

By City or Town

i.e. Shipston-on-stour

The average property price on Bosley Close is 16% lower than in Shipston-on-stour. (£324,400 vs £377,000). Given these figures, buyers could benefit from a cost saving of £52,800 by opting for Bosley Close.

Street Nuggets of Info

Essential Useful Facts About Bosley Close

  • Across its whole length, this calm little street houses 33 properties, all part of one postcode.
  • Every home on Bosley Close has stood for some time, with no evidence of modern new-build developments.
  • Homes on Bosley Close have an average EPC rating of 65 (D) and could potentially achieve a rating of 82 (B).
  • The floor area of a standard Bosley Close home averages 991 square feet, 21% more than Shipston-on-stour’s mean size.
  • Turnover happens more rapidly on this street – roughly every 6 months – making it quicker than your average CV36 road, which takes 11.32 months.
